Tips for Maintaining Hygiene in High-Traffic Portable Toilets at Festivals

1. Regular Cleaning Up Schedule

One of the most crucial tips for preserving health in high-traffic portable toilets at celebrations is to establish a routine cleaning schedule. This suggests having actually committed employee who are responsible for regularly checking and cleaning up the facilities throughout the day. Preferably, portable toilets must be cleaned up after every couple of usages or at least as soon as every hour during peak times.

2. Appropriate Supply of Hygienic Products

To promote good health practices amongst festival-goers, it is essential to provide an appropriate supply of hygienic products in each portable toilet. This includes products such as toilet paper, hand sanitizer, soap dispensers, and non reusable seat covers. Regularly inspect the materials throughout the day to guarantee they are fully stocked.

3. Correct Waste Disposal

Proper waste disposal is crucial to keep cleanliness and prevent smells in high-traffic portable toilets. Celebration organizers must make sure that there suffice waste bins near the toilets which they are frequently cleared. In addition, think about utilizing portable toilets geared up with waste tanks that are simple to empty and clean.

4. Sufficient Ventilation

Proper ventilation is vital to avoid the accumulation of undesirable smells and keep a fresh environment in high-traffic portable toilets. Make sure that each toilet has appropriate ventilation, such as vents or windows, to promote air blood circulation. This can also help in reducing the spread of germs and bacteria.

5. Routine Evaluation for Damage

Regularly inspecting the portable toilets for any signs of damage is essential for keeping health. Look for leakages, cracks, or other problems that might compromise the cleanliness and performance of the centers. Immediate repairs must be made to ensure a safe and hygienic environment for festival-goers.

6. Educate Festival-Goers

Festival organizers must take proactive actions to educate festival-goers about proper hygiene practices when using portable toilets. This can include signage inside and outside the centers, in addition to statements or suggestions throughout the occasion. Promote using hand sanitizer or handwashing after utilizing the facilities to reduce the spread of germs.
